摘要
We present an orthotropic elastic analysis of frictional granular layers under gravity by studying their stress response to a localized overload at the layer surface for several substrate tilt angles. The distance to the unjamming transition is controlled by the tilt angle alpha with respect to the critical angle alpha(c). We find that the shear modulus of the system decreases with alpha, but reaches a finite value as alpha -> alpha(c). We also analyze the vibration modes of the system and show that the soft modes play an increasing, though not crucial, role approaching the transition. Copyright (C) EPLA, 2013
